Overview

The New York State Office of Addiction Services and Supports (NYS OASAS) is issuing this Request for Proposals (RFP) to responsive and responsible Bidders that can develop, implement, and manage pre-authorization/admission services for individuals under age twenty-one (21) with substance use disorders, who are in need of inpatient treatment. This admission procedure is a requirement for Medicaid-eligible services pursuant to New York Codes, Rules and Regulations (NYCRR) Title 14, Part 817 – “Residential Rehabilitation Services for Youth” (RRSY).

Eligible Bidders

For the purposes of this section and anywhere else in the RFP that Eligible Bidder is mentioned, Eligible Bidder shall mean entities that meet all the criteria below:

Eligible Bidders are behavioral health organizations, managed care organizations, and government consulting organizations with experience developing, implementing and managing pre-authorization/admission services for individuals with substance use disorders who are in need of inpatient and/or residential treatment. Experience in this capacity with individuals under twenty-one (21) is preferred but not required.
